Apple's first foldable iPhone, widely expected to launch as the iPhone Ultra or similar in a book-style format with a roughly 5.5-inch outer display opening to about 7.8 inches, is advancing toward a September 2026 debut alongside the iPhone 18 Pro models. Supply chain updates confirm trial production completed earlier this year, mass production ramping at Foxconn with Samsung Display panels, and iOS 27 code references to fold states and dynamic app resizing that align with hardware support. Bloomberg reporting and analyst notes highlight a premium build targeting minimal crease visibility and durability advantages over rivals like Samsung's Galaxy Z Fold series, though initial output remains limited and pricing is projected above $2,000. The September 9 event represents the key near-term catalyst that could confirm or adjust timelines amid ongoing manufacturing scale-up.

In order to be considered released, the product must be available for purchase by the general public within the specified timeframe. An announcement or unveiling alone is not sufficient.
A qualifying release of a foldable smartphone by Apple will count even if it is not explicitly branded an iPhone.
The primary resolution source for this market will be official statements from Apple. However, a consensus of credible reporting may also be used.
